Barcode Book Scanner
At a café last Tuesday, a stranger’s novel caught my eye. With three taps, I scanned its ISBN using the app’s camera. That immediate vibration confirming its availability at Wood Green Library felt like uncovering buried treasure. Gone are the days of scribbling titles on napkins—now I capture literature in seconds.

Loan Renewal Magic
Stranded with flu last month, I faced £8 in fines for three DVDs. Through feverish haze, I renewed everything via the app’s account dashboard. The relief was physical—shoulders unclenching as due dates extended by weeks. Now I renew loans while waiting for morning coffee, saving pounds annually.
Library Locator
Rain lashed against windows one Saturday as I needed printing services urgently. Instead of guessing branches’ weekend hours, I checked the app’s location profiles. Discovering St Ann’s Library opened until 5 PM, I dashed there with minutes to spare. The mapped directions even accounted for roadworks detours.

The brilliance? Launching faster than my messaging apps during spontaneous "Is this book here?" moments. But during Hornsey Library’s Wi-Fi outage last autumn, the scanner stalled mid-aisle. I’d trade some animations for offline access. Still, watching my daughter scan her first picture book herself—tiny finger hovering over the camera icon—outshines any glitch.
